Cirque du Soleil meets fine dining in multi-sensory gastronomic concept

A new multi-sensory restaurant, theatre and dance venue, created by Cirque du Soleil founder Guy Laliberté and renowned culinary masters Ferran and Albert Adrià, has opened in Ibiza, Spain, with a gastronomic concept designed to merge food, music and art.

Heart Ibiza, located inside the Ibiza Gran Hotel, is divided into three spaces – the terrace, supper and club. The restaurant and entertainment complex has a capacity of up to 1,000 people and offers what its owners call a “musical, artistic and gastronomic theme park for adults.”

The 10-year collaboration between Laliberté and the Adrià brothers will include the likes of body-painters, dancers, international electro DJs, interactive 3D art, virtual reality installations, and a palette of experimental world flavours, all set to a timed choreography that will change on a daily basis.

The Heart Terrace is an all-you-can-eat buffet concept, laid out across 1,500sq m (16,100sq ft) as a street market, complete with live performance artists and food stalls offering international cuisine.

Supper Heart offers an operatic dining experience, with each dish presented to its own operatic soundtrack, a soundtrack which will slow down or speed up depending on the tempo of the meal.

The Cirque du Soleil element comes in at Club Heart, which will feature international DJs spinning tracks to a choreography of lights, video projections and live Cirque du Soleil performances.

Throughout the venue, walls and spaces will be lavishly furnished and decorated with work from artists including Takashi Murakami, digital artist Miguel Chevalier, Gim Hong Sok and Rafael Lozano. Two international galleries – Ventana Contemporary Ibiza and Art Projects Ibiza – will curate the ever-changing artwork present around the venue.

Admission to Terrace starts at €80 (US$112, £57); the Supper experience is €150 (US$209, €106) and tickets to the Club are €50 (US$70, £35).
